Harry Potter and the Order of the Phoenix, the fifth installment of J.K. Rowling's globally celebrated Harry Potter series, follows the young wizard Harry as he returns to Hogwarts amid rising darkness. Published in 2003, the novel deepens the battle between good and evil, introduces the secretive Order of the Phoenix, and explores themes of resistance, friendship, and the struggle for truth in a world increasingly hostile to magic. It continues the coming‑of‑age journey of Harry and his friends, blending adventure, mystery, and richly imagined fantasy.
